Sandra Clifton

Sandra E. Clifton

Ed.D., PCC, BCET

Sandra Clifton has traveled many roads and understands that life is a journey. Her goal as a coach is to hear you clearly and to support your deepest values to create greater connectedness–with yourself and others.

Sandra has trained at the Yale Center for Emotional Intelligence and integrates a deep understanding of compassion and courage into each coaching session together.

Sandra has worked with hundreds of individuals who encounter anxiety and struggle with both perfectionism and procrastination to claim their unique gifts of neurodiversity and multifaceted potential. Through her research at Bridges Graduate School of Cognitive Diversity, she focused on the trait of high sensitivity as a lens for self-expression and leadership.

After earning her doctorate, Dr. Clifton continues to empower clients to claim their authentic voice as they explore new paths to greater happiness and true authenticity.
